Laser-Cut Keys
Laser-cut keys can be utilized on vehicles that need exceptional security. They have an exclusive key pattern that isn't found on traditional keys, making it difficult for a car thief to duplicate or open the lock. They also have a transponder chip designed to work with a specific vehicle. The chip is situated in the head of the key, which is smaller than the body and enables it to send data between the key and the vehicle.
To cut a key laser-cut locksmiths utilize an instrument that is small enough to gradually remove the metal. This kind of machine utilizes tiny bits that resemble the tip of a typical drill bit. It can be moved along the surface to remove the material to a specific and pre-set depth. This allows locksmiths to make a key that can easily switch off locks and ignitions.
In addition to being more difficult to duplicate Keys made with lasers are more durable than traditional keys. Because they are made with an extra-strong, thicker piece of metal, they can stand up to more wear and tear than conventional keys. This makes them a great choice for people who need to secure their vehicles when traveling or frequently use their vehicles for work.
Laser-cut keys can't be duplicated using standard industry tools. Instead they require the use of a key cutting machine. This kind of tool cannot be bought at the general hardware stores and must be operated by an expert locksmith. Flip Keys
Modern cars often come with a flip-key that has distinctive design. Keys like these, sometimes referred to as switchblade keys, appear like other car keys, except that the blade of the key is designed to fold in a fob when not in use for convenience and compactness. This design prevents the key from being damaged by other objects in your bag or pocket and also reduces the overall size of the key for easier carrying.
Although some are skeptical of this type of key but the majority of users have found it be extremely convenient and user-friendly. Keys can be used to unlock the door, open the trunk and even start the engine. They are usually associated with remote control functions, so the driver can operate the vehicle from a distance, without having to physically inserting the key into the lock or ignition.

Transponder Keys
A transponder key (also known as chip keys) contains an electronic chip embedded within the head of your car key. The chips emit radio signals when your key is turned to notify your car's immobilizer that you are the authorized user. This is an additional layer of protection that has been proven to dramatically reduce thefts of vehicles.
Transponder keys that are modern-day are more complex than flat keys, that operate mechanically, using the tumblers on your lock to open the door of your car or even start your car. This additional step makes them more expensive to manufacture.
